What Is Pads Up . Peripheral arterial disease (pad) is atherosclerosis leading to narrowing of the major arteries distal to the aortic arch. The term is most frequently used to describe the narrowing of arteries to the lower limbs. It is primarily caused by the buildup of fatty plaque in the arteries.
